Transaction 49c27c8676c842ee3de660bf048d5a0151e51b25cdcf050967cbe45107028017

1 Input
2 Outputs
  • 49c27c8676c842ee3de660bf048d5a0151e51b25cdcf050967cbe45107028017:0
  • value  2018226
    address  324aTUbLBzXPQHMSftsyP2snTxcjhe5HnP
  • 49c27c8676c842ee3de660bf048d5a0151e51b25cdcf050967cbe45107028017:1
  • value  61472
    address  3LzkdE9cCdSVHdqvsjZRPSXZSYFSybZPEn